Network Quality: The quality and speed of hospital Wi-Fi can vary, impacting its usability for streaming or large downloads

The quality and speed of hospital Wi-Fi can significantly impact its usability for various purposes, including streaming and large downloads. While many hospitals offer free Wi-Fi to patients and visitors, the network quality can vary widely depending on several factors. One key factor is the hospital's infrastructure and investment in its IT systems. Hospitals with newer, more robust networks are more likely to provide faster and more reliable Wi-Fi.

Another factor affecting network quality is the number of users connected to the network at any given time. In busy hospitals, the Wi-Fi network can become congested, leading to slower speeds and potential connectivity issues. Additionally, the physical layout of the hospital can impact Wi-Fi signal strength, with areas further from routers or with more obstructions experiencing weaker signals.

For patients and visitors who need to use the hospital's Wi-Fi for streaming or large downloads, these variations in network quality can be particularly problematic. Slow speeds or unreliable connections can make it difficult to watch videos, participate in video calls, or download large files. This can be especially frustrating for patients who are confined to their rooms for extended periods and rely on the hospital's Wi-Fi for entertainment and communication.

To address these issues, some hospitals have implemented measures to improve their Wi-Fi networks. These may include upgrading to newer, more powerful routers, increasing the number of access points throughout the facility, or implementing network management systems to optimize performance. Additionally, hospitals may provide guidelines or recommendations to users on how to best utilize the network, such as avoiding peak usage times or using wired connections when possible.

Security: Hospital Wi-Fi networks may have security protocols to protect patient data and prevent unauthorized access

Hospitals are critical environments where the security of patient data is paramount. Wi-Fi networks in these settings are not just a convenience but a necessity for modern healthcare operations. However, they also pose significant security risks if not properly managed. Hospital Wi-Fi networks often implement robust security protocols to safeguard sensitive patient information and prevent unauthorized access. These protocols can include encryption, secure authentication methods, and regular security audits.

One of the primary security measures is the use of WPA3 encryption, which provides stronger data protection and network access control. Hospitals may also use Virtual Private Networks (VPNs) to ensure that data transmitted over the Wi-Fi network is encrypted and secure from interception. Additionally, multi-factor authentication (MFA) is commonly employed to verify the identity of users attempting to access the network, adding an extra layer of security beyond passwords alone.

Regular security audits and penetration testing are essential to identify and address vulnerabilities in the network. Hospitals must also ensure that their Wi-Fi networks are properly segmented, isolating patient data from other less sensitive systems to minimize the risk of data breaches. Staff training on cybersecurity best practices is another crucial component, as human error can often be a significant factor in security incidents.

Alternatives: Some hospitals may provide other internet options, such as paid Wi-Fi or Ethernet connections, for those needing more reliable access

While many hospitals offer free Wi-Fi to patients and visitors, there may be instances where this service is unreliable or insufficient for certain needs. In such cases, some hospitals provide alternative internet options to ensure patients have access to the online resources they require. These alternatives can include paid Wi-Fi services or Ethernet connections, which may offer more reliable and faster internet access.

Paid Wi-Fi services in hospitals are typically provided by third-party vendors and may require patients to purchase a daily or hourly pass. This option can be beneficial for those who need a more stable connection for work or personal reasons. Ethernet connections, on the other hand, may be available in certain hospital rooms or areas and can provide a wired, high-speed internet connection. This option is particularly useful for patients who require a consistent and fast connection for activities such as video conferencing or streaming.

It is important to note that the availability of these alternative internet options may vary depending on the hospital and its location. Patients should check with the hospital's IT department or front desk to inquire about the available internet services and any associated costs.
